The three C's for giving diamonds as gifts are: cut, color, and clarity. Most diamond stores are quite helpful in explaining these concepts. Cut is noted as the shape of the diamond and the terms will be princess, emerald, round, and so on. Color is the color of the diamond and they are rated from the letters D-X. The lower the letter in the alphabet, the better the color. So, the X range of diamonds is going to look on the yellow side. D is the whitest clearest color available, and so is priced higher than the others. Clarity is the quality of the diamond and its state of perfection. They are rated from flawless, to VVS1 and VVS2, VS1and VS2, and S12 SI2 and SI3, and I1 I2 and I3. A flawless diamond is just that, and the closer you get to the I grouping the more imperfections in your diamond. Make the best choice you can depending on your budget..

Your diamond stores are going to be able to help you find the perfect gifts when it comes to your budget. Sometimes it is better to select a diamond based on quality rather than on size. Try getting a smaller diamond now, and you will have nicer color and clarity. Don't let yourself be taken in by a large-sized diamond that is going to be full of inclusions and tinged with color.
